Shepard Cliff (USA) 74° 08' 00.0" S 161° 09' 00.0" E Cliff
Name ID: 131513 Place ID: 13150

An isolated cliff, 4 mi long, at the NE margin of the Reeves Neve, in Victoria Land. Mapped by USGS from surveys and U.S. Navy aerial photographs, 1956-62. Named by US-ACAN for Danny L. Shepard, USN, construction electrician at South Pole Station in 1966.
